Protein-Rich Greek Yogurt Cheesecake with Date Caramel Drizzle

INGREDIENTS
1/3 cup Rolled Oats
1 Medjool Date (pitted and pureed)
6 ounces Nonfat Greek Yogurt
4 ounces Fat-Free Cream Cheese
1 Egg White
1 tbsp Date Syrup
1/2 tsp Vanilla Extract
PREPARATION
Preheat your oven to 350°F.
In a small bowl, blend the rolled oats and the pitted Medjool date until they form a coarse paste. Press this mixture firmly into the base of a small, lined baking dish to form the crust.
In a separate larger bowl, combine the nonfat Greek yogurt, fat-free cream cheese, egg white, and vanilla extract. Whisk thoroughly until the mixture is smooth and uniform.
Pour the creamy mixture over the prepared oat-date crust, smoothing the top with a spatula.
Bake the cheesecake in the preheated oven for about 20-25 minutes until the edges are set but the center still has a slight wobble. Allow the cheesecake to cool to room temperature, then chill in the refrigerator for at least 2 hours.
Before serving, drizzle the date syrup lightly over the top for a glossy, caramel finish.
